COLORS & SPECS

Wood Master Pellet Grills

  • Hopper Bin………………25# Pellet Capacity
  • Wrap………………………Stainless Steel, or Powder Infused (Black)
  • Kettle………………………22 ½” Radius, High Temp. Powder Coat Finish, 18 Gauge, Spin Formed
  • Weight……………………120#’s Fully Assembled
  • Draft Type………………Fan Induced, Blown in Firepot, Clean Burning
  • Insulation……………….Around Kettle: Contains Heat and Increases Efficiency
  • Side Trays……………….2 – 12” x 18”
  • Cooking Area………….360 Square Inches

COST COMPARISON

  • Propane ……………$2.00 per hour (approximately)
  • Pellets……………….$.75 - $1.25 per hour
  • 1# of pellets per hour at 350°

ADVANTAGES

  • Automatically adjusts +/- to the ambient temp
  • Acts same as convection oven
  • Even heat at cooking surface – no hot spots
  • Better Flavoring
  • Time Saving
  • No Flare-Ups
  • Heat Source Further away from grill
  • Food won’t dry out, due to moisture of pellet
  • Cold ambient temps will still get 500 degrees

PERFORMANCE

  • Pellets augured up 2” flighting, down pellet slide
  • Eliminates burn back
  • Once grill temp reaches 150* the igniter shuts off

COOK RANGE

  • 225° - 550° F

START-UP

  • Fill hopper with pellets
  • Plug in grill
  • Push Power Button - ON
  • Push prime until pellets begin to fall into firepot
  • Open lid, starts faster
  • Close lid when fire starts to reach 150° quicker (igniter shuts off)
  • Set Desired Temperature
  • Check/Watch Actual Temp
  • Cooking within 10 Minutes

SHUT-DOWN

  • Push Power Button – OFF
  • Fan continues to run to burn up pellets in firepot
  • Fan shuts off when 110° is reached
  • Eliminates smoke and mess

MAINTENANCE

  • Vacuum out firepot
  • Empty Grease Catch

CONSUMABLE PARTS

  • Igniter
  • Fan
  • Deflector

PELLETS

  • Cherry wood………Cleanest
  • Apple………………Good
  • Hickory………………More smoke
  • Most hardwood pellets will work, less ash better pellet
  • NO SOFT WOOD PELLETS
